A First Time Home Buyer Loan is a type of mortgage specifically designed to assist individuals or families purchasing their first home. These loans typically feature lower down payment requirements‚ reduced interest rates‚ and other advantages aimed at making homeownership more attainable for those who may lack substantial savings or credit history.

There are several types of First Time Home Buyer Loans available‚ each catering to different needs and situations:
The Federal Housing Administration (FHA) offers loans that allow down payments as low as 3.5%. These loans are popular among first-time buyers due to their flexible credit requirements.
For eligible veterans and active-duty service members‚ VA loans provide an opportunity to purchase a home with no down payment and no private mortgage insurance (PMI).
The U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) provides loans for rural property buyers with low to moderate incomes‚ often requiring no down payment.
Some lenders offer conventional loans specifically for first-time buyers‚ which may have lower down payment options and favorable terms.
Many states offer their own home buyer assistance programs‚ which can include grants‚ loans‚ and tax credits tailored to the needs of first-time buyers in those areas.
